    Lymphedema is a chronic condition characterized by the accumulation of lymphatic fluid, leading to swelling in certain parts of the body. Treatment often involves a combination of therapies, including compression garments, manual lymphatic drainage, exercise, and other interventions. Several companies specialize in providing products and services for the treatment of lymphedema.

    Latest Lymphedema Treatment Companies Update




    • October 2023: Koya Medical, a healthcare organization dedicated to revolutionizing venous and lymphatic care via an all-encompassing collection of cutting-edge, patient-focused platforms, has introduced its Dayspring® active compression system for the treatment of lymphedema and venous disorders in the lower extremities into the marketplace in the United States. Additionally, the organization disclosed that the CMS had assigned three additional billing codes for the Dayspring active compression system, in accordance with the HCPCS.  Dayspring is the first active dynamic compression treatment that has been appro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) without the use of pneumatics. It is wearable and is tailored specifically for the mobility of the patient. Dayspring enables patients to maintain their daily activities while undergoing treatment, in contrast to existing pneumatic (air-based) compression compressors that necessitate patient immobility and device plug-in to an outlet.




    • April 2023: AIROS® Medical, Inc., a manufacturer and designer of medical technology specializing in compression therapy devices for the treatment of lymphedema and venous complications, announced in April 2023 that it has been granted 510(k) clearance by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to commercialize the AIROS 8P Sequential Compression Therapy garment system and device. In order to treat abdominal edema, the authorization also permits AIROS to offer larger compression therapy garments, such as lower truncal garments. By introducing the AIROS 8P pneumatic compression device and a new line of truncal garments, AIROS Medical will be able to treat a greater number of these patients. The pants-like construction of the truncal garment makes it an ideal garment for individuals afflicted with lymphedema affecting the lower thighs, back, abdomen, pelvis, and hips.
